Huawei Honor 7i Hands-On

December 17, 2015 By Anish Leave a Comment

Last week TechTicker was in China for celebration of Honor’s 2nd anniversary where Huawei announced its foray in to IoT (Internet of Things) devices for smart home. Along with that, were displayed other Honor devices like the Honor 7i, the successor to Honor 7.

Honor7i

The flip camera of Honor 7i

The Honor7i biggest distinguishing factor is the flip camera that you can see in the picture. This main camera is 13 megapixel with dual led, flash, autofocus and supports HDR. The phone can record videos in 1080p quality

The phone is powered by Qualcomm Snapdragon 615 processor. The Honor 7i comes in two edition, one with 2GB RAM and 16GB storage and the other with 3GB RAM and 64GB storage. While visually both the devices look pretty similar.

7itwoversions

7i comes in two versions

The phone runs Android Lollipop (5.1.1) with Honors UI called EMUI 3.1. Honor 7i has good built quality and premium looks. Unlike the Honor 7, the 7i back panel is designed beautifully and looks different. Honor will sell 7 and 7i both alongside. The phone supports LTE band and is available in three colours, White, Rose Pink and Gold.

7itwoslots

Dual sim slots of the Honor 7i

Honor will sell 7 and 7i both alongside. The phone supports dual sim with LTE band. As you can see above, the volume rocker button, power button are on the same side.
